Course Overview

This is a 2-day short course, providing a solid grounding on the fundamentals of Project Management, based on the 5 Process Groups of PMBOK.

Course Content

Fundamentals of the project management cycle

  • What is a project?
  • Definitions
  • The difference between projects and processes
  • The role of the project manager
  • Project phases

Managing project goals and task outlines

  • Developing scope
  • Project constraints
  • Project priorities
  • Conducting a stakeholder analysis
  • Project communication planning
  • Initial project scope processes
  • Project charter and project goals

Determining project status

  • The project in the context of your organisation
  • Project formative phase: detailed scope planning

Selecting, motivating and managing the project team

  • Understanding project team members
  • Team selection
  • Team management

Managing delegation, controlling and tracking the project

  • Project monitoring
  • Control systems
  • Project change controls

Managing clients and stakeholders

  • The project communication and engagement plan

Managing project schedules and budgets

  • Project resources
  • Assigning resources
  • Budget allocation, monitoring and management
  • Budget reporting – it’s not just the final figure
  • Contingency plans

Project close, evaluation and review

  • Closing the project
  • The devil is in the detail
  • Assessment of project outcomes and lessons learned
